Plaquemines Parish ...
Port Sulphur is located in Plaquemines Parish<2>.
The following parishes adjoin and form the boundaries of Plaquemines Parish: Jefferson, Orleans & Saint Bernard. The Gulf of Mexico lies to the south and the east.
